About Gabriella Elgenius

Gabriella Elgenius is a scholar working on Museology, Political Science and International Relations and Sociology and Political Science, having authored 18 papers that have together received 347 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Populism, Right-Wing Movements (5 papers), Urban, Neighborhood, and Segregation Studies (3 papers) and Migration, Refugees, and Integration (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Museology (23 citations), Political Science and International Relations (155 citations) and Sociology and Political Science (214 citations). Gabriella Elgenius has collaborated with scholars based in Sweden, United Kingdom and Australia. Frequent co-authors include Jens Rydgren, Peter Aronsson, Steve Garner, Magnus Wennerhag, Anthony Heath, Lindsay Richards, Jenny Phillimore, Justine Ferrer, Paul Turner and Tomas Berglund. Their work appears in journals such as British Journal of Sociology, Ethnic and Racial Studies and Sociological Forum.
